'Name' => "OpenEMR PHP File Upload Vulnerability",
19+
'Description' => %q{
20+
This module exploits a vulnerability found in OpenEMR 4.1.1 By abusing the
21+
ofc_upload_image.php file from the openflashchart library, a malicious user can
22+
upload a file to the tmp-upload-images directory without any authentication, which
23+
results in arbitrary code execution. The module has been tested successfully on
24+
OpenEMR 4.1.1 over Ubuntu 10.04.
